.. _site: .. role:: raw-html(raw) :format: html Site Management =============== This is the management page for configuring SASE. Through Site Management, you can create Service Edges (|product_name| Gateway, Hub) in the Cloud and configure Branches to connect to them. Site Types ---------- Sites can be created as either **Hub type** or **Branch type**. Hub Type ~~~~~~~~~ A Hub site acts as an intermediary for **IPsec tunnels** with Branch sites and serves as a network access point. - If there are multiple Hub sites, you can configure tunnels between the Hub sites. Branch Type ~~~~~~~~~~~~ The Branch type only routes traffic for the Branch site's network. - When selecting a Parent Hub site, an IPsec tunnel can be configured to the Hub. Site Connection Methods ~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~ - You can connect to the Hub by running IPsec on the |product_name| Gateway. - Integration between Hub sites in |product_name| and dedicated IPsec devices (e.g., Cisco, Fortinet) is possible. - If direct routing between the Hub and Branch is possible, you can connect via routing. How to Configure a Site ------------------------ #. Click **System -> Site** #. Click **Select Action -> Create** #. Enter basic information: - Enter the **Site Name** - Set the type (Hub, Branch) - Configure the infrastructure (Cloud, On-Premises) - For **Cloud**, you must configure **Cloud Provider**, **Region**, and **VPC ID** - Use a previously created Cloud Provider. If none exists, refer to :ref:`How to create a Cloud Provider ` to create one. - Set the **Region** that matches the location. - Select the **VPC ID** to configure the site. When you select a **VPC ID**, the **Network Address** is automatically set to the VPC range. - For **On-premises**, manually set the IP range of the site in **Network Address**. - Select options to be used per site.
